Rippled Validator Network on Docker

  • Containers' IPs are hardcoded in docker-compose file
  • Rippled keys must be generated offline and loaded into the configuration files in /keystore, for each rippled validator (example included)

To start:

sudo ./run_demo webstart -l

Useful:

Open a new termimal into a Rippled container:

sudo docker exec -ti -u root docker_rippled-1 bash

Inspect the docker network:

sudo docker network inspect docker_rip_rip

To add delay to one container:

  • From outside the container (from host):
docker exec docker_rippled-1 tc qdisc add dev eth0 root netem delay 500ms
  • From inside the container:
tc qdisc add dev eth0 root netem delay 500ms

The gossipsub nodes start automatically with Docker-Compose.

However at this stage the corresponding rippled nodes in each container must be started manually.

  • To do this, enter each container (a script can be made):
   sudo docker exec -ti docker_rippled-3_1 bash
  • Then start the rippled node with the corresponding config file:
   /opt/ripple/bin/rippled --conf /opt/ripple/etc/rippled3.cfg --quorum=2

NOTE

From my practical experience with this docker-compose project, it is better to start the Gossipsub first and Rippled after (which I do now). Starting Rippled first and GossipSub after had 100% crashed Rippled.
